SHA-3(Secure Hash Algorithm 3,安全散列算法第3版)是一组由美国 NIST 标准化的加密哈希函数(基于 Keccak 结构),用于把任意长度的数据映射为固定长度的“摘要”(如 224/256/384/512 位)。常用于数据完整性校验、数字签名、密码学协议等。(注:它与 SHA-2 同属安全哈希标准,但内部结构不同。)
/ʃɑː ˈθriː/
“SHA”是 Secure Hash Algorithm(安全散列算法)的缩写,“3”表示该系列的第三代标准。SHA-3 源自 Keccak 算法,在 NIST 举办的公开竞赛中胜出,后被写入标准(如 FIPS 202)。
We used SHA-3 to hash the password before storing it.
我们在存储密码前先用 SHA-3 对其进行哈希处理。
In our security audit, the team recommended migrating from older hash functions to SHA-3 for stronger, standardized integrity checks across services.
在我们的安全审计中,团队建议从较旧的哈希函数迁移到 SHA-3,以便在各项服务中获得更强且标准化的完整性校验。